Karate 如何删除场景中已添加的标题

Karate 如何删除场景中已添加的标题,karate,Karate,我有一个设想。我在背景部分添加了一个标题。现在,除2个场景外,所有场景都使用该标题。如何从这些场景中删除已添加的标题 Feature: Some test background: * url url * header foo = bar * payload = read('classpath:payload.json') Scenario: Given request payload.create # I want to remove **foo

我有一个设想。我在背景部分添加了一个标题。现在,除2个场景外,所有场景都使用该标题。如何从这些场景中删除已添加的标题

Feature: Some test
  background:
    * url url
    * header foo = bar
    * payload = read('classpath:payload.json')

  Scenario:
    Given request payload.create
    # I want to remove **foo** header
    When method post
    Then status 201
有什么解决办法吗?

对不起,无法“撤消”标题

最好的办法是将“特殊”场景移动到一个新的
功能中
——这是一件非常合理的事情

或者您必须在多个
场景
-s中重复使用
标题
,这也是完全合法的

请记住,空手道要求您编写很少的代码。请阅读以下内容: